Two hundreds and fifty eight strains of microorganisms have been isolated from 526 samples (soil, leaf and river water gathered from 17 prefectures) by repeating liquid enrichment culture techniques in the medium containing biphenyl, diphenylmethane, diphenylethane or terphenyl, as the sole source of carbon.

In the course of investigation, several strains were found to produce a large amount of γ-benzoylbutyric acid from biphenyl. Furthermore these strains utilized p-Cl-biphenyl and produced p-Cl-benzoic acid in good yield.

Microorganisms obtained were almost short rod, motile bacteria, and fungi were also found from the screening medium of diphenylethane.  相似文献

Styrene was listed as “reasonably anticipated to be a human carcinogen” in the twelfth edition of the National Toxicology Program's Report on Carcinogens based on what we contend are erroneous findings of limited evidence of carcinogenicity in humans, sufficient evidence of carcinogenicity in experimental animals, and supporting mechanistic data. The epidemiology studies show no consistent increased incidence of, or mortality from, any type of cancer. In animal studies, increased incidence rates of mostly benign tumors have been observed only in certain strains of one species (mice) and at one tissue site (lung). The lack of concordance of tumor incidence and tumor type among animals (even within the same species) and humans indicates that there has been no particular cancer consistently observed among all available studies. The only plausible mechanism for styrene-induced carcinogenesis—a non-genotoxic mode of action that is specific to the mouse lung—is not relevant to humans. As a whole, the evidence does not support the characterization of styrene as “reasonably anticipated to be a human carcinogen,” and styrene should not be listed in the Report on Carcinogens.  相似文献

This work presents a database of weights of normal internal organs for the blue penguin, Eudyptula minor. During a necropsy study of 213 adult and fledged immature blue penguins, external body measurements and internal organ weights were recorded. The relationship between organ weights and body weights shows that the liver and abdominal fat pad are most closely correlated with the body mass index, a quantitative indication of adequacy of condition.  相似文献

BackgroundThis study aimed to track the toxic ions released by MTA Fillapex, BioRoot RCS, and an experimental tricalcium silicate-based sealer (CEO) into local and distant tissues as well as to investigate their potential adverse effects. In addition, the chemical constituents of the sealers were also evaluated. The main components of the dry powders, pastes, and mixed sealers were characterized.Material and methodsDry powder and sealer discs were each set for 72 h and their main components were characterized by energy dispersive X-ray spectroscopy. Polyethylene tubes filled with sealers were used to measure silicon and calcium ions. Polyethylene tubes filled with sealers or empty tubes were implanted into the dorsal connective tissue of Wistar rats. On days 7, 15, 30, and 45, the animals were euthanized and their brains, livers, kidneys, and subcutaneous tissues were removed and processed to determine the concentrations of chromium, cobalt, copper, lead, iron, magnesium and nickel using an inductively coupled plasma optical emission spectrometer.ResultsThe main compounds in all sealers were carbon, oxygen, silicon, and calcium. MTA Fillapex release more Si while highest levels of Si were found in presence of BioRoot. The release of Si and Ca ions promoted by MTA Fillapex raise by time. No traces of cobalt, chromium, or magnesium were detected in any tissue. Irrespective of the sealer, no traces of copper and lead were found in the subcutaneous tissue; however, they were observed in the organs. The highest concentration of iron was identified in the liver. All sealers exhibited similar nickel traces in the brain, kidney, and liver except for MTA Fillapex, which demonstrated levels higher than CEO in the subcutaneous tissue on day 7. Tracing nickel ions over time revealed that lowest concentrations were found in subcutaneous tissue.ConclusionTaken together, our data demonstrate that CEOs have chemical compositions similar to those of other commercial sealers. Furthermore, none of them exhibited a threat to systemic health. Moreover, the minimal amounts of iron and nickel detected were not related to the sealers.  相似文献

When rats are given freedom of dietary choice, the quantity and composition of the diet selected varies from animal to animal, but the risk to the individual of developing a variety of neoplasms is greatly increased over that of rats fed fixed diets. The increase in frequency of tumors cannot be explained on the basis of the amount or the composition of the diet selected. However, the application of “variable selection” statistical procedures shows that there are combinations of temporal-specific interacting dietary and dietary-dependent variables that are closely linked with cancer mortality. The multi-variable statistical model for animals dying with one type of tumor is not applicable to those dying with tumors of other types or sites. In every case, the only data required to characterize the dates of death of tumor-bearing individuals are those describing the dietary practices and growth responses prior to maturity. The model for animals with pancreatic tumors is used to illustrate the extent to which dietary practices of early life are linked with the animals’ survival.  相似文献

It has been suggested that as a result of the action of natural selection the mean value of any biological measurement would be the most normal value and associated with the most favorable survival rate. Selection is said to be stabilizing (or normalizing or balancing) if individuals with intermediate values for a given quantitative trait have the highest fitness. Birth weight is perhaps the most clear-cut example of a human character subject to stabilizing selection. This paper presents the distribution of birth weights among 8382 Philadelphia Black infants and the rate of perinatal mortality for the birth weight classes. Using these data, several analyses of stabilizing selection are made. The data were taken from the Collaborative Study on Cerebral Palsy, Mental Retardation, and other Neurological and Sensory Disorders of Infancy and Childhood.  相似文献

The field of gerontology is remarkably diverse; yet there has been relatively little investigation of physical anthropological issues in aging research. This review explores gerontologic topics of actual and/or potential interest to physical anthropologists. The evolution of aging presents a theoretical dilemma in that postreproductively expressed traits may be outside the influence of natural selection. The physiological changes of aging comprise a diversified mosaic of physical deterioration as would be expected from an evolutionary model. Studies of prehistoric aging are limited to estimating lifespan, which may not be indicative of rate of aging. Considerable attention has been devoted to body composition and aging, and notable findings include a loss of lean tissue with age and relatively constant (though redistributing) fat mass. Osteoporosis is a major problem of aging in females, as is tooth loss in both sexes. The study of variation in rates of aging is only beginning, and a number of approaches to measuring biological age in adulthood are presented. Determining the associations of lifestyle, economic, and nutritional status with biological age may reveal sources of variation in rates of aging and may be of practical importance.  相似文献

Inbred Fisher and Buffalo rats were raised in small and in large litters and by such litter manipulation, large- and small-bodied animals were obtained within the same strain. When the rats were exposed to extreme cold and heat, it appeared that large-bodied rats in both strains survived longer in cold and small-bodied rats survived longer in heat. The two trends were clearly evident, and individual correlations between survival time and body mass were generally significant. However, there were also irregularities in such correlations. It is concluded that this is due to the fact that body mass is only one factor determining temperature tolerance in addition to hypothalamic, endocrine, and possibly neurochemical factors not known to be correlated to body mass.  相似文献

Melanocortin 4 receptor (MC4R), which is associated with inherited human obesity, is involoved in food intake and body weight of mammals. To study the relationships between MC4R gene polymorphism and body weight in Beagle dogs, we detected and compared the nucleotide sequence of the whole coding region and 3′- and 5′- flanking regions of the dog MC4R gene (1214 bp). In 120 Beagle dogs, two SNPs (A420C, C895T) were identified and their relation with body weight was analyzed with RFLP-PCR method. The results showed that the SNP at A420C was significantly associated with canine body weight trait when it changed amino acid 101 of the MC4R protein from asparagine to threonine,while canine body weight variations were significant in female dogs when MC4R nonsense mutation at C895T. It suggested that the two SNPs might affect the MC4R gene’s function which was relative to body weight in Beagle dogs. Therefore, MC4R was a candidate gene for selecting different size dogs with the MC4R SNPs (A420C, C895T) being potentially valuable as a genetic marker.  相似文献

Context: It is known that there are usually several biomarkers and/or medium combinations that can be applied to answer a specific exposure question. To help determine an appropriate combination for the specific question, we have developed a weight-of-evidence Framework that provides a relative appropriateness score for competing combinations.

Methods: The Framework is based on an expert assessor’s evaluation of the relevance and suitability of the biomarker and medium for the question based on a set of criteria. We provide a computer based modeling tool to guide the researcher through the process.

Results: We present an example with six biomarkers of benzene exposure in one matrix; the six are either the most commonly used biomarkers and/or have recent widespread usage. The example clearly demonstrates the usefulness of the Framework for scoring the choices, as well as the transparency of the method that provides the basis for discussion.

Conclusions: The Framework provides for the first time a method to transparently document the rationale behind selecting, from among a set of alternatives, the most scientifically supportable exposure biomarker to address a specific biomonitoring question, thus providing a reproducible account of expert opinions on the suitability of a biomarker.  相似文献
